When configuring STG bridge parameters, the following formulas must be used:

„

2*(fwd-1) > mxage

„

2*(hello+1) < mxage

fwd

Configures the bridge forward delay parameter. The forward delay parameter specifies the amount
of time that a bridge port has to wait before it changes from the listening state to the learning state
and from the learning state to the forwarding state. The range is 4 to 30 seconds, and the default is
15 seconds.

This command does not apply to MSTP (see CIST on

page 227

).

aging

Configures the forwarding database aging time. The aging time specifies the amount of time the
bridge waits without receiving a packet from a station before removing the station from the for-
warding database. The range is 1 to 65535 seconds, and the default is 300 seconds. To disable
aging, set this parameter to 0.

cur

Displays the current bridge STG parameters.
